Court of Protection Solicitor

Our client’s Court Of Protection Team has established a significant reputation for advising and assisting individuals, their families, carers, trustees, beneficiaries and other professionals on a broad range of issues. 

They work closely with the Court of Protection, the individual and their family to establish long-term relationships and to ensure all decisions are made in their best interests. Their aim is to relieve the pressure of financial decision making from family members, enabling them to continue to make the key choices and to support their relative on a day-to-day basis. Although our work largely focuses on financial management we also become involved with welfare matters such as care funding, welfare benefits, deprivation of liberty, special education and general issues relating to capacity. The quality of work is both complex and rewarding undertaken within a dedicated growing team.

Summary of role

We are looking for a qualified solicitor of NQ + PQE with ideally with experience or a strong interest in Court of Protection work to increase and strengthen a successful team.

Key Aspects Of The Role

Preparation of court applications, both financial and welfare deputyship orders and more complex wills and trusts

Supervision of paralegals within the team in matters of simple applications to Court and general management of the deputyship

Preparation of personal injury trusts

Preparation of trusts for minors for approval of the court
